First, we’re starting with ice cream. Just because we’re not slurping sugar, doesn’t mean we can’t have a creamy frozen treat! I know I’m the last person in the world to share this recipe for raw banana ice cream, but just in case you haven’t heard of the magic that is frozen bananas in a food processor, I’m here to increase the quality of your life.
Slice and freeze 4 bananas. Puree in a food processor with a splash of coconut cream. Don’t stop until it’s creamy and fluffy...like real ice cream.
You’re most likely going to eat this right out of the food processor (mind the blade!) because you can’t believe that you just made ice cream out of fruit. But, if you have the patience to scoop and top with chocolate sauce and pistachios, you’ll fall in love all over again.
